Output dbc27a64ad58f96cd6cac076d7b181669d19c27af6c05bb7fde1c03de1688353:8

value
6629631
script pubkey
OP_0 OP_PUSHBYTES_20 5450f570e3486fb2c67ee8dc3cce297699888919
address
bc1q23g02u8rfphm93n7arwren3fw6vc3zgeg99mrr
transaction
dbc27a64ad58f96cd6cac076d7b181669d19c27af6c05bb7fde1c03de1688353
confirmations
184624
spent
true